Transaction 3353b08ef8bbb7bc681eb8bfd88a982344d5c130725cde5cf53c75919e34b64a

1 Input
2 Outputs
  • 3353b08ef8bbb7bc681eb8bfd88a982344d5c130725cde5cf53c75919e34b64a:0
  • value  1179508
    address  3KPFAWgbfCeYw4ydwbyjZn86Ju6hEqdFjJ
  • 3353b08ef8bbb7bc681eb8bfd88a982344d5c130725cde5cf53c75919e34b64a:1
  • value  16482522
    address  3C7eFmQytTxjA8artnT1yH4UQQhWYWvUk2